## Step 4: Configure the receipt mailer

The Givwren donation-receipt mailer runs as a cron job on the app host. Copy `mailer.env.example` to `mailer.env`. Set `MAILER_FROM` to the charity's sending alias and `RECEIPT_TEMPLATE=standard_v3`. Do not enable sandbox mode in prod. Queue flushes every five minutes. Before saving, add the SMTP relay credential on the line directly below this sentence.

secret setting of tajof-bahif: COURIER_KEY3=65d

# The Veldtrine validator plugin system loads each checker module at
# startup from the registry manifest. If a plugin fails its handshake,
# the client falls back to the built-in schema set, so watch the boot
# logs carefully during incidents. Registration against the Quillmark
# internal service happens here, and the credential below must match
# the staging tier exactly.

API key for bageg-kajef: vxb2-ss

### Step 4: Migrate the PointsKeep loyalty ledger

Before approving, confirm the ledger migration copies balances row-by-row with checksums, since Tavelo Rewards requires an exact audit trail. The script runs in a single transaction per member batch and aborts on any mismatch. It targets the new ledger database directly, connecting with the string below.

primary connection of hadug-baweg = cockroachdb://praax_svc:5mJRvTW4BD2hGN@db-e95c.tolvaqdyn.corp:5432/eliok

Hi team,

Before I hand off the 3.2 release, please note the humidity sensor drift reported on Verdana controllers in the Elmbrook trial site. Drift exceeds 4% after roughly ten days of continuous operation; firmware 3.2.1 adds an automatic recalibration cycle every 72 hours. Support should advise growers to install 3.2.1 and trigger a manual recalibration once. The hotfix bundle must be verified before distribution, so I'm including the signing key used for the 3.2.1 packages below.

release key, fahof-yagap: bky3_m5d